Hampshire Cricket are looking for university students to join the analysis team as part of a work placement module or a sandwich degree.
The successful applicant will have the chance to assist with analysis at an elite level, and also gain experience in leading the 2nd XI analysis programme.
Role: 2 x placements, providing analysis support for Hampshire Cricket's first and second team squads
Duration: 2020 Season (March–September)
Location: The Ageas Bowl, Southampton
Salary: As this is a placement opportunity, the club will not be able to fund this placement, however, travel expenses will be covered when travelling on behalf of the club
Hours: All home 2nd XI fixtures and selected 1st XI matches (including some weekends)
